The 9707R Pressure Independent Control Valve (PICV) is engineered for precision flow regulation in dynamic HVAC environments. Manufactured with dezincification-resistant (DZR) brass, this valve ensures long-term durability and exceptional corrosion resistance in hydronic systems.
Designed to maintain constant flow regardless of pressure fluctuations, the 9707R integrates a flow regulation assembly, diaphragm mechanism, and presettable dial—delivering +/-5% flow accuracy and 100% full stroke modulation. This valve supports manual presetting and is actuator-ready with M30x1.5 threads, ensuring seamless integration with building automation systems.

Key Features:
- Pressure-Independent Design: Maintains constant flow under varying system pressures
- Full Stroke Modulation: 100% actuator stroke regardless of preset flow rate
- Accurate Flow Control: ±5% of max flow or ±10% of set flow, whichever is greater
- Dial-Based Presetting: Quick and secure flow rate adjustment
- Threaded M/M Ends (NPSM): ASME B1.20.1 compliant for easy installation
- Actuator-Ready: Compatible with M30x1.5 threaded linear actuators
- With Test Points: For fast and accurate differential pressure readings
- 300 WOG Rated: Suitable for demanding applications
- Temperature Range: 15°F to 260°F (with antifreeze/anti-boil additives)
Material & Build Quality:
- Body & Key Components: DZR Brass (UNS C35330)
- Spring: Stainless Steel (AISI 302)
- O-Rings: EPDM Perox
- Diaphragm: EPDM/AISI 303 combo for durability
- Cap & Dial: Durable polyamide construction
- Red & Blue Test Point Ties: Color-coded for ease of use
Applications:
- Terminal unit balancing (fan coil units, VAVs)
- Heating/cooling coils
- Chilled beam systems
- Zones requiring dynamic flow compensation

Dimension, Weight, Flow range
| Size | N | L (in) | A (in) | HP (in) | HB (in) | W (in) | ØV (in) | Weight (lb) | Flow Range (GPM) |
|---|---|---|---|---|---|---|---|---|---|
| L ½” | ¾\\” | 3.09 | 1.53 | 2.40 | 2.44 | 1.7 | 1.6 | 0.93 | 0.12 – 0.62 |
| ½” | ¾\\” | 3.09 | 1.53 | 2.40 | 2.44 | 1.7 | 1.6 | 0.93 | 0.48 – 2.38 |
| ¾” | 1\\” | 3.62 | 1.87 | 2.73 | 2.44 | 2.0 | 1.6 | 1.32 | 0.99 – 4.93 |
| 1” | 1¼\\” | 4.53 | 2.21 | 3.08 | 2.96 | 2.3 | 1.6 | 2.49 | 1.90 – 9.51 |
| 1¼” | 1½\\” | 5.51 | 3.07 | 3.61 | 2.99 | 3.2 | 1.6 | 4.44 | 3.18 – 15.9 |
